However Washington was a man of advancement, that rarely let a chance slip byand when he worked with a Scottish plantation supervisor in 1797, Washington included an additional line to his return to: scotch seller. The planation supervisor, James Anderson, had immigrated to Virginia in the very early 1790snoticed a missed chance at the estate: the abundance of crops, incorporated with Washington's cutting edge gristmill and abundant water system can be utilized to make bourbon.

Washington, to help promote healthy dirt, planted a great deal of rye as a cover crop. Rye had not been high on the list of scrumptious, edible grains, however Anderson didn't assume it needs to go to wasteinstead, he wished to turn it into bourbon. Distillery. Washington was, in the beginning, reluctant to delve into a brand-new service ventureafter all, at 65 years old, he had actually wanted to invest his retired years in family member tranquility, however after listening to Anderson's proposition, as well as referring a pal who was associated with the rum company, Washington gave in




When Washington died in 1799, he left the distillery to his nephew Lawrence Lewis, that did not have the wise company mind of Washington. Lewis had not been nearly as successful in the distilling organization, and when a fire shed the distillery to the ground in 1814, it had not been rebuilt. The state of Virginia bought the website in the early 1930s, and planned to reconstruct the distillery, however just took care of to reconstruct the gristmill and miller's cottagemostly due to the fact that the pressures of Prohibition and the Depression didn't motivate the restoring of the distillery.


By 2007, the distillery was open to the general public. However the reconstructed distillery is more than a fixed homage to Washington's business-savvy: it's a fully-functioning distillery in its own right. Every year, Steve Bashore, supervisor of historic trades at Mount Vernon, leads a small team in distilling bourbon exactly as Anderson and others did in the initial distillery.

Like Washington's initial dish, the scotch they are making is predominately rye, with 65 percent of the mash composed of rye grain, 35 percent corn, and 5 percent malted barley. https://hushnwh1sper.carrd.co/. The grains are ground in the gristmill, then contributed to barrels in the distillery in addition to 110 gallons of boiling water




On the 3rd day of the procedure, yeast is included, which eats the sugars and turns them into alcohol. The mash is put into the copper stills (which we recreated from a surviving 18th-century still presented in the distillery's gallery, on the structure's 2nd flooring), where it is warmed by a timber fire.


As the alcohol vapor cools down, it condenses back to fluid, which streams out of the barrel right into a container. To see how bourbon is made at Mount Vernon, have a look at the video clip below. In Washington's day, this whiskey would certainly be sold clear and unagedbut today (because there's a market for it), Bashore and Mount Vernon will certainly mature several of the whiskey that they boil down.
